Course Learning Outcomes :


SN. Course Learning Outcomes
1 Define what the AWS Cloud is including the basic global infrastructure
2 Describe the AWS Cloud value proposition and the key services on the AWS platform and their common use cases (e.g., compute, analysis, etc.)
3 Describe basic AWS Cloud architectural principles
4 Describe basic security and compliance aspects of the AWS platform and the shared security model
5 Define the billing, account management, and pricing models
6 Identify sources of documentation or technical assistance (e.g., whitepapers, support tickets, etc.)
7 Describe basic/core characteristics of deploying and operating in the AWS
